Краткое описание:The spread of cloud technologies has made it possible to increase the efficiency and flexibility of computer networks, as well as information storage. However, the decentralized structure and the large geographical distance of data processing centers imposes an additional burden on the infrastructure of such technologies. Both in big data streams and in the processing of information on nodes, an error often occurs, which reduces the reliability of the structure. In this work, we have developed a model of an error correction device in the residue number system using finite ring neural networks. The result of this work is to increase the efficiency of error handling, which in turn increases the reliability of the system.
